How to Say "invitee" in Spanish

The Spanish word forinviteeis invitadaA1 level. This is a very common word in everyday Spanish.

English → SpanishA1
nounA1
formal term for a person who has received an invitation (female)

Examples

Ella fue la primera invitada en llegar a la boda.

She was the first guest (female) to arrive at the wedding.

Tenemos cinco invitadas para la cena de hoy.

We have five female guests for dinner today.

La invitada de honor dio un discurso emocionante.

The guest of honor (female) gave an emotional speech.

Gender Match

Since 'invitada' is a person, remember to use the feminine form for women and girls. If the guest were male, you would use 'invitado'.

Confusing Noun and Adjective

Mistake:La persona es muy invitada.

Correction: La persona es una invitada. (Use the noun form if you mean 'she is a guest'.)
